Dharmacon sirnas

Manufactured by Horizon Discovery

Dharmacon siRNAs are short, double-stranded RNA molecules designed to silence specific genes by targeting and degrading their mRNA. They are used in RNA interference (RNAi) experiments to study gene function and target validation.

Transient Transfection of DNA and siRNA

Check if the same lab product or an alternative is used in the 5 most similar protocols
Transient transfections were performed using TransIT-LT1 Transfection Reagent (731-0029; VWR) for DNA plasmids and Lipofectamine RNAiMax (Thermo Fisher Scientific) for siRNAs according to the manufacturer’s protocol. 15–25 nM Dharmacon siRNAs (Horizon Discovery) and 5–10 nM Ambion siRNAs (Thermo Fisher Scientific) were used for reverse siRNA transfection (Supplementary file 2).
